Haze can sometimes be cleaned out, but it isn't always economical to do so.įungus or mildew will also sometimes attach itself to the inside or outside of lenses. Lens fungus can manifest as specks, streaks, or web-like patterns. It can be caused by emissions from oils or adhesives inside the lens body, or by external vapours that make it into the lens. Haze is a cloudy or foggy deposit on the internal elements of a lens. The most common internal optical issues are haze and fungus. Light coating wear is sometimes acceptable, though it does affect value scratches are more troublesome. We generally won't take in lenses with these sorts of issues unless the damage is so minor that it is unlikely to affect imaging under any circumstances, or if the lens is particularly rare or unusual (where a little scratch might be forgivable). We check for surface scratches and coating wear. We always check the mechanical function of lenses: a lens should operate smoothly, mount securely, and communicate correctly with the camera. However, a dirty sensor in a fixed-lens camera is not practically cleanable in most cases, and we will decline to offer on these. Sensors in interchangeable-lens digital cameras can almost always be cleaned, so this isn't generally a disqualifying factor, though material and labour costs will factor into our offer. This is somewhat subjective, but if we notice excess noise or patterns that would affect imaging under normal use cases, we will decline to make an offer.ĭigital camera sensors often collect dust or dirt- it's totally normal, and can happen even to seldom-used cameras. Sensor noise and noise patterns exist in all sensors, but they will generally be visible only at the highest ISO settings. Even new sensors sometimes have dead or stuck pixels, but they don't generally cause problems unless there are a ton of them. Stuck pixels will register as a wrong-colour dot. Dead pixels are pixels that don't respond to light they show up as black dots. A camera's sensor must be in good condition, free of electronic issues like stuck pixels and unusual noise patterns. Unlike a film camera, a digital camera's image capture device is an integral part of the camera body. This is not necessarily fatal- we can replace light seals- but material and labour costs for this work will affect our offer. In many older cameras, the foam material has broken down into a sticky goo or a crumbly mess. In film cameras, there are usually strips of foam or other material laid into the gaps where the film door meets the body: these help to ensure that the gap is sealed against light and dust. Others respond correctly at some light levels but not at others- like the jumpy shutter speed scenario, these are the most troublesome.Īnd like shutter speed, metering can easily be off by a stop before it realistically starts to affect imaging- but we try to keep error to within a half stop, for the very same reasons as the shutter speed scenario. Some light meters do not respond at all some are offset by a fixed amount. Light meters should respond correctly at all three intensities. We check film camera light meter function with a calibrated light source at three intensities. That's why we don't generally make offers on cameras where the shutter speeds are outside of that +/-0.5 stop tolerance. We can't do anything about the human error, but we can try to minimize the machine error. Realistically, shutter speeds can be off by a stop or more without a great deal of effect on day to day shooting: most modern film has excellent latitude, and human error in metering is more likely to cause a noticeably bad exposure than a slightly-off shutter.īut inaccuracies in shutter speeds can compound with inaccuracies in metering and human error to produce exposures that are not ideal. Not only are the exposures less predictable with a jumpy shutter, but it's also a sign that the shutter may be on its way out. For example, a shutter that is consistently a half stop slow is better than a shutter that's perfect 90% of the time but occasionally jumps out of spec. Shutter speeds should be within a half stop of nominal speed, and they should be consistent. We check film camera shutter speeds by machine. Achievement was deleted in Patch 1.02 because it was considered a major factor in the proliferation of Sporn on the Sporepedia.The term, "Sporn" was first coined on the 18th of June 2008 by Kieron Gillen of the gaming blog, Rock, Paper, Shotgun.Sporn is treated like any other flagged or offensive content, and will therefore count towards a warning, or future punishments for violations to community guidelines, and can result in the permanent ban of an account (on repeat offences). Sporn that is not uploaded to the online Sporepedia does not violate community guidelines, as it does not pollinate more sporn and it is contained within the creator's game, and is therefore not punishable. Sporn uploaded to the Sporepedia may be banned and reported using the tools provided by the game. The uploading and pollinating of sporn is frowned upon by the community and considered a violation of community guidelines.
